Questions tagged «equation»

19
使三角计划有效
三角性是Xcoder 先生开发的一种新的esolang ,其代码结构必须遵循非常特定的模式: 对于第nth行代码,其上必须完全2n-1有程序的字符。这将导致三角形/金字塔形,第一行仅包含一个字符,其余行以2为增量增加。 每行.的左侧和右侧都必须用s 填充,以使字符以其行为中心,并且所有行都应填充为相同的长度。如果l定义为程序中的行数,则程序中的每一行的长度必须为2 * l - 1 例如,左侧的程序有效,而右侧的程序无效: Valid | Invalid | ...A... | ABCDE ..BCD.. | FGH .EFGHI. | IJKLMN JKLMNOP | OPQRS 当布置在有效结构中时,该名称变得显而易见。 任务 您的任务是将单个行字符串作为代表Triangularity代码的输入,并将其输出转换为有效代码,如上所述。 I / O规格: 输入将仅包含范围内的字符 0x20 - 0x7e 输入的长度始终是一个平方数,因此可以很好地填充。 您必须将点用于输出填充,而不要使用其他东西。 您可以通过任何可接受的方法输入和输出。这是一个代码高尔夫球,因此以字节为单位的最短代码胜出! 测试用例 input ---- output g ---- g PcSa ---- .P. …
19 code-golf  string  code-golf  combinatorics  code-golf  math  number  code-golf  matrix  code-golf  string  decision-problem  code-golf  internet  code-golf  number  number-theory  integer  expression-building  code-challenge  primes  cops-and-robbers  obfuscation  code-challenge  primes  cops-and-robbers  obfuscation  code-golf  string  balanced-string  code-golf  quine  code-generation  code-golf  matrix  code-golf  tips  c#  code-golf  ascii-art  code-golf  ascii-art  source-layout  code-golf  quine  source-layout  popularity-contest  language-design  code-golf  array-manipulation  subsequence  code-golf  matrix  math  code-challenge  game  graph-theory  atomic-code-golf  code-golf  number  integer  polynomials  equation  code-golf  array-manipulation  sorting 

17
查找多项式的积分根
挑战 面临的挑战是编写一个程序,该程序将任何n次多项式方程式的系数作为输入,并返回方程式成立的x 的积分值。这些系数将按照功率减小或增大的顺序作为输入提供。您可以假定所有系数都是整数。 输入输出 输入将是功率递减顺序的等式系数。方程的度数(即x的最大乘方)始终比输入中元素总数的总和小1。 例如: [1,2,3,4,5] -> represents x^4 + 2x^3 + 3x^2 + 4x + 5 = 0 (degree = 4, as there are 5 elements) [4,0,0,3] -> represents 4x^3 + 3 = 0 (degree = 3, as there are 3+1 = 4 elements) 您的输出应仅是满足给定方程的x 的不同积分值。所有输入系数都是整数,并且输入多项式将不是零多项式。如果给定方程式无解,则输出不确定。 如果方程式具有重复的根,则仅显示该特定根一次。您可以按任何顺序输出值。另外,假设输入将至少包含2个数字。 例子 …

15
及物平等
挑战 您的程序应接受3个输入: 一个正整数,它是变量的数量, 一组无序的非负整数对,其中每对代表变量之间的等式,并且 代表起始变量的正整数, 它应该返回一组表示所有变量的非负整数,这些变量可以证明与起始变量(包括起始变量本身)在传递上相等。 换句话说,给定的输入N,E和S返回一个set Q,使得: S ∈ Q。 如果Z ∈ Q和(Y = Z) ∈ E,那么Y ∈ Q。 如果Z ∈ Q和(Z = Y) ∈ E,那么Y ∈ Q。 这也可以表示为图论问题: 给定无向图和图中的顶点,请列出其连接组件中的顶点。 技术指标 您可以选择使用基于0或基于1的索引。 第一个输入计算存在的变量数,其中变量以数字形式给出。或者,您不能采用此输入,在这种情况下,根据您的索引编制方案,该输入等于当前存在的最大变量索引,或者等于此变量的最大变量索引。 您可以假设输入格式正确:不会给您超出第一个输入指定范围之外的变量。例如,3, [1 = 2, 2 = 0], 1是有效输入,而4, [1 = 719, 1 = 2, 3 = …

9
查找本地最大和最小值
定义 给定函数的最大值和最小值是在给定范围内或在函数的整个域内的函数的最大值和最小值。 挑战 面临的挑战是使用任何您喜欢的方法来找到给定多项式函数的局部最大值和最小值。不用担心,我会尽力解释这一挑战,并使其尽可能简单。 输入将按幂的降序或升序(由您决定)包含单个变量多项式的所有系数。例如, [3,-7,1] 将代表 3x2 - 7x + 1 = 0 [4,0,0,-3] 将代表 4x3-3=0. 如何解决(使用导数)? 现在,假设我们的输入是[1,-12,45,8],但仅是函数。x3 - 12x2 + 45x + 8 第一项任务是找到该函数的导数。由于它是多项式函数,因此确实是一项简单的任务。 的导数是。存在的任何常数项都将简单地相乘。同样,如果有添加/减去的项,则它们的导数也要分别添加或减去。请记住,任何恒定数值的导数均为零。这里有一些例子:xnn*xn-1xn x3 -> 3x2 9x4 -> 9*4*x3 = 36x3 -5x2 -> -5*2*x = - 10x 2x3 - 3x2 + 7x -> 6x2 - 6x …

5
二次序列中的有效术语?
给出四个数字。对于该序列,前三个分别是,和:a一个abbbcCc Tn=an2+ b n + cŤñ=一个ñ2+bñ+CT_n=an^2+bn+c 您可以通过任何方式输入这四个数字。输出应该是在你的答案提到的两个不同的输出中的一个,一个装置,所述第四数目是序列中的项(上述方程具有用于至少一个溶液这是当一个整数,,和是替换给定值),另一个则相反。ññn一个一个abbbCCcŤñŤñT_n 这是代码高尔夫,所以最短的答案以字节为单位。您的程序应适用于任何输入其中数字为负或正(或0),十进制或整数。为了避免出现问题但保持一定的复杂性,非整数总是以结尾。不允许使用标准漏洞。a ,b ,c ,Tñ一个,b,C,Ťña, b, c, T_n.5.5.5 测试用例 a |b |c |T_n |Y/N ------------------------ 1 |1 |1 |1 |Y #n=0 2 |3 |5 |2 |N 0.5 |1 |-2 |-0.5|Y #n=1 0.5 |1 |-2 |15.5|Y #n=5 0.5 |1 |-2 |3 |N -3.5|2 |-6 |-934|Y …
By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.